/*
 * Encoding detection for files uploaded through the Bravane intake
 * service. We sniff the first buffer window for BOMs, then fall back
 * to statistical scoring across candidate charsets. New team members:
 * do not shrink the sample window to speed up uploads; short samples
 * badly misclassify legacy Tarvic exports. Confidence cutoffs were
 * chosen empirically against the Bravane corpus. The tuned constants
 * used by the detector are defined immediately below.
 */

constants for yaduf-fahag:
BUDGETS = {
    "kelix": 528,
    "briwyn": 734,
}

**Handover: Deep-link routing (Lanternmap app)**

To whoever picks this up: routing rules live in `linkmap.yaml`; the fallback screen is intentional, don't remove it. Test both cold-start and warm-start paths — they diverge on older devices. The staging router's config vault seals weekly; to reopen it you'll need the recovery passphrase, which is:

strongbox words: druath-quenael

**Capacity note — Vellastra dispatch simulator.** For the eng sync: simulating the 40-car Marrowgate tower at 10x speed saturates one worker at roughly 9k rider events/sec, so we'll shard by bank rather than by floor. Memory stays flat if the event ring is sized correctly. The knobs we propose locking in are these.

tuning table, hahof-tafop:
RATE_LIMITS = {
    "ulaix": 10,
    "wenath": 1,
}

Welcome, plugin authors. The Lanternwood platform is mid-refactor: the old Brindle ORM is being replaced by the Setter data layer, and your plugins should target the new adapter interface only. Query builders from the legacy path are frozen and will be removed next quarter, so please avoid importing them even transitively. To run the compatibility test harness locally, the adapter needs a signing credential for its sandbox database. In your environment file, add the line below:

sealed setting: LEDGER_TOKEN20=6148d35bbb480b0ab79e